Can I Use MC4 Connectors for DIY Solar Projects?

April 5, 2026

Quick Answer

MC4 connectors are suitable for DIY solar projects when used correctly. They provide a secure and efficient connection between solar panels.

Choosing the Right MC4 Connectors

When selecting MC4 connectors, consider the gauge of the wire you will be using. For example, MC4 connectors are available in various wire sizes, such as 10 AWG, 12 AWG, and 14 AWG. It is essential to choose a connector that matches the gauge of your wire to ensure a secure connection. Using a connector with the wrong gauge can lead to overheating, corrosion, or even a fire.

Using MC4 Connectors Correctly

To ensure a safe and efficient connection, make sure to follow the manufacturer’s instructions for installing MC4 connectors. The connectors should be seated properly on the wires, and the terminals should be securely tightened. It’s also crucial to use a wire stripper to remove any insulation from the wire before connecting it to the MC4 connector. This will prevent any damage to the wire or the connector.

Testing MC4 Connectors

Before installing your solar panel system, test your MC4 connectors to ensure they are working correctly. You can do this by connecting two MC4 connectors together and measuring the resistance with a multimeter. The resistance should be very low, indicating a secure connection. If the resistance is high, it may be a sign of a problem with the connection.
